PLEASE ACCEPT OUR APOLOGIES FOR OUR RIDICULOUS LATENESS IN RELEASING IT.*** Oli Hyatt and Tom Box are 2 of the co-founders of Blue Zoo, an animation production company based in London. They spoke to us about their studio, as well as Animation UK, an advocacy organisation for the animation industry, which successfully lobbied the UK government in 2012, leading to the introduction of the Animation Tax Relief. Oli and Tom provide fascinating insights into running a studio with more than 120 employees. They discuss the challenges of growing the company since its founding in 2000, and how they've struck a balance between profitability and creative fulfilment. Blue Zoo produce ads, idents, apps and VR, but they are best known for their children's TV series, which include Alphablocks, Digby Dragon, Numberblocks, Q Pootle 5 and Tree Fu Tom. In 2014 Oli was awarded an MBE for services to Children’s TV and Animation and in 2017 Blue Zoo was awarded the Children's BAFTA for Independent Production Company of the year.
